Hey all, so as some backstory, I have a MK5 Jetta TDI that put a 2.0T FSI into with a K04 and all the mods you'd expect for that sort of upgrade.
I've adapted everything from the body harness, to the fuel system, and I still just have one issue, the car has immo off, and drives perfectly fine, but when it's been sitting for longer than an hour, or the engine is cold, it just cranks and cranks and cranks.
It starts up perfectly fine if I leave the ignition switched ON and run a 5 minute timer, then it cranks and starts as normal.
I've changed the Fuel pressure sensor, the crankshaft sensor, the fuel pump control module, coils, coolant temp sensors and more (either to fix this, or to fix other issues with the swap.) and no luck. Checked with VCDS and the fuel pressure on the low and high side are perfectly normal, it's priming, it's got fuel pressure, the HPFP is functioning as expected and the coils receive power.
The only things I've got left to potentially test would be injectors, something software related, or the high pressure fuel sensor or fuel rail sensor, although they seem to read perfectly normal when the car IS running smoothly. Doesn't seem to be anything that's clogged since as I said, ignition on for 5 minutes, and it starts like NOTHING is wrong...
